What is International Seaways, Inc.'s international product carriers — vessel expenses?
International Seaways, Inc. (INSW) reported international product carriers — vessel expenses of $30.64M in Q1 2026.
How has International Seaways, Inc.'s international product carriers — vessel expenses changed year-over-year?
International Seaways, Inc.'s international product carriers — vessel expenses decreased by 20.6% year-over-year, from $38.61M to $30.64M.
What is the long-term trend for International Seaways, Inc.'s international product carriers — vessel expenses?
Over 3 years (2022 to 2025), International Seaways, Inc.'s international product carriers — vessel expenses has grown at a 1.2%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$141.83M to $146.85M.
What does international product carriers — vessel expenses mean?
These are the direct operating costs associated with maintaining and running the product carrier fleet, including crew wages, insurance, repairs, and maintenance. Monitoring these expenses is critical for evaluating the operational efficiency and cost control of the segment.
